> Currently if a broker received StopReplicaRequest with delete=true for the
> same offline replica, the first StopRelicaRequest will show
> KafkaStorageException and the second StopRelicaRequest will show
> ReplicaNotAvailableException. This is because the first StopRelicaRequest
> will remove the mapping (tp -> ReplicaManager.OfflinePartition) from
> ReplicaManager.allPartitions before returning KafkaStorageException, thus the
> second StopRelicaRequest will not find this partition as offline.
> This result appears to be inconsistent. And since the replica is already
> offline and broker will not be able to delete file for this replica, the
> StopReplicaRequest should fail without making any change and broker should
> still remember that this replica is offline.
